    However, there is a BIG thing which must to be clear here. Google don't prohibit you to sell links, but they advice you to use "nofollow" or to use a page which redirect to the sold links to avoid sending Page Rank and Trust rank too to those links. If you don't follow Google's rules it is possible to have problems, but as I said before, only if they find about that :)

    The simple answer is Yes.

    The reality is Google generally does it using algorithms. They are constantly attempting to improve upon them, but depending upon how the links are purchased and displayed it can become impossible for Google to discern a paid link from one legitimately placed. If you are purchasing links this is an important factor to keep in mind.
